The production process of artificial leather rolls
Firstly, various raw materials, such as wood powder and solvent (DMF), are put into a mixer in a certain proportion to make a mixture. The mixture is filtered out of impurities and bubbles through a defoamer and filter screen.
Pull out the rolled base fabric from the reel, pass through the coating groove, and apply the mixed slurry onto the base fabric. Use the squeezing roller to thin the coating and allow it to solidify evenly on the base fabric.
According to the color of synthetic leather, mix the toner in proportion to form a liquid, and then apply it again on the substrate through a roller.
Pull the synthetic leather through a textured roller, and the surface of the synthetic leather will form a texture under the rolling of the roller.
The substrate with the coating is washed with water to allow the coating to be replaced by water, and the polyurethane resin will slowly solidify, forming a porous film on the surface. After drying at 120 ℃, the synthetic leather can be collected onto the roll.
